Here you have a Pair of Vintage New York License Plates believed to be formerly owned by Baseball Hall of Famer Frankie Frische. These were recently found in the attic of Frische"s former home in Charlestown RI by it"s current residents! This is one of two sets that I will be listing from the same location.
Frankie Frische died in 1973 of injuries he received from an earlier car accident. I don"t know, but maybe these plates were off that same car!?
